**What you will need to do:**
* Report directly to the assigned Mechanical QC Engineer and support the implementation of quality control procedures for mechanical works.
* Review project technical specifications, drawings, and BOQ to identify quality requirements, engineering criteria, and inspection requirements related to mechanical works.
* Participate in site receiving inspections of mechanical materials and equipment to verify compliance with project specifications and approved documentation.
* Perform fit-up inspections and final dimensional verification prior to installation and welding activities.
* Prepare, file, maintain, and retrieve inspection reports, test records, and quality documentation generated from inspection activities.
* Witness and review work performed by third-party testing, inspection, and NDT companies related to mechanical activities, ensuring compliance with project requirements.
* Attend and support client inspections and testing activities within the assigned area of responsibility.
* Identify incomplete work or defective materials and raise punch list items for corrective actions.
* Prepare punch lists for completed mechanical works and follow up until all items are satisfactorily closed.
* Assist construction personnel in identifying quality issues, potential problems, and non-conformances related to mechanical works.
* Report and escalate non-conforming work to the Mechanical QC Engineer and/or QC Manager for further action.
* Ensure that all measuring and testing instruments used for inspection activities are properly calibrated and functional.
* Perform additional related duties as assigned by the QC Engineer or QC Manager.
**What you will need to have:**
* Bachelor Degree/ Diploma in Mechanical Engineering
* Having a total experience of min. 5 years in the Oil & Gas industry
* Hands- on experience in Inspection of piping, static equipment, rotating equipment, valves and associated mechanical systems.
